2 or 4 door? Front armrests are longer on 2 door models
So are the mirror cables (long for 2-door w/mirror placed ahead of leading edge of vent wing; short for 4-door w/mirror placed behind trailing edge of vent wing).

Properly, the mirror you're after is one-year-only. The shape of the housing changed a bit for '65, and then again a bit for '66, and then stayed the same til the last A-body in '76. But the differences are minor; from six feet away they all look alike, so your interchange on that mirror is '64-'76 A-body.

You need a 1964-66 remote mirror. The holes are smaller because they only needed to accommodate the cables which were manually attached to the mirror. 1967 and later mirrors were one piece and the holes were larger to accommodate the adjustment piece. You could use a 1967 and later mirrors but you'd have to enlarge the holes.
 

The '67-up remote control mirror has a smaller control head that doesn't come apart from the cables easily. The later control doesn't fit the early hole in the inner door skin. It's control won't fit through the outer door skin either.
